331017257 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 331017258. Its totient is φ = 331017256.

The previous prime is 331017227. The next prime is 331017263. The reversal of 331017257 is 752710133.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 185477161 + 145540096 = 13619^2 + 12064^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 331017257 - 216 = 330951721 is a prime.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(331017227)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 165508628 + 165508629.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(165508629).

Almost surely, 2331017257 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

331017257 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

331017257 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

331017257 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 4410, while the sum is 29.

The square root of 331017257 is about 18193.8796577311. The cubic root of 331017257 is about 691.7516629535.

The spelling of 331017257 in words is "three hundred thirty-one million, seventeen thousand, two hundred fifty-seven".
